The Starter Package
The Starter package is ideal for small businesses or individuals looking to establish an online presence without a hefty investment. This package offers the essentials needed to get a basic website up and running. Features include:
- Customizable templates
- Basic SEO tools
- Up to 5 pages
- Email support
Although the Starter package is more limited in terms of features, it provides an excellent foundation for those just beginning their digital journey.
The Business Package
For growing businesses that require more advanced functionalities, the Business package is a popular choice. This option includes everything from the Starter package plus additional benefits:
- Advanced SEO optimization
- 10–15 pages
- Integration with third-party tools
- Priority email support
- Basic analytics and reporting
The Business package is perfect for businesses ready to scale up their operations and require a more robust online presence.

The Mogul Package
The Mogul package is tailored for large enterprises that need a comprehensive web solution. This premium option includes all features from the Starter and Business packages, with additional enhancements:
- Unlimited pages
- Custom development options
- Dedicated account manager
- Advanced analytics and reporting
- 24/7 premium support
With the Mogul package, companies can expect a fully customized and scalable website solution that meets their complex needs.
